News
Ellen Discusses Her Challenging Road to Veganism
News
Sodas Contain Carcinogens
News
German Meat Substitute Product
News
Doctors Urge Plant-Based Diet
News
Brits Embrace Veggies
News
Trans Fat Linked to Aggression
Load more